Wind energy training centre

Posted on Friday 1 January 2010

South Wales based safety training provider Safety Technology has announced plans to open a state-of-the-art wind energy safety training centre at the Port of Mostyn in North Wales – a hub of offshore wind activity.

Supported by the Welsh Assembly Government, the new centre will offer the RenewableUK and Global Wind Organisation (GWO) Basic Safety Training, as well as hub rescue, advanced rescue and confined space training, and will play an integral part in the supply chain for the wind development programme in the neighbouring Irish Sea.
 
Through working closely with local organisations and colleges, Safety Technology will be able to offer a full package of safety assistance to the surrounding wind farms, with services including safety training, equipment and H&S guidance.
